Two Lis in two court cases follow a crash and a birthday bash

"Kill the chicken to scare the monkey" is a time-honored method of dealing with high-profile drug users. Li Li, the wife of singer Man Wenjun (pictured), is facing the full force of the law after being accused of "providing the place for people to take drugs" at her birthday party in May and faces three years in prison, according to the website Vodone. Her hubby, who tested positive for Ecstasy and Ketamine, was detained and released a few weeks ago. The Olympic torchbearer then did a tearful "Say No" to drugs broadcast and said he hoped to get his career back on track.

The divine Faye Wong is experiencing domestic strife, as husband Li Yapeng (pictured) is dragged through the courts after a deadly car crash in April. Li attended a public hearing over the weekend to sort out who was driving when an Audi TT crashed into a minibus in Hengdian, causing it to hit and kill a pedestrian.

Li's brother, Li Yawei, initially claimed he was the driver but the victim's relatives said video footage of the incident showed it was Li Yapeng behind the wheel. The victim's wife has gathered testimony from witnesses backing up her story.
